Job Title: Senior Finance Executive – Internal Finance (India, US & Canada Accounting)
Location: Bangalore
Experience: 3–5 years
Key Responsibilities
- Take ownership of day-to-day finance operations including bank accounting, expense booking, payroll entries, and vendor payments across India, US, and Canada entities.
- Manage and review general ledger accounting, revenue recognition, intercompany transactions, and reconciliations.
- Drive monthly MIS reporting, P&L analysis, balance sheet schedules, and financial variance analysis for internal leadership and external stakeholders.
- Lead client invoicing, billing cycles, receivable tracking, and approval workflows to ensure timely recognition and collection of revenue.
- Coordinate with external consultants and auditors (CAs and CPAs) for compliance, tax filings, statutory audits, and internal controls.
- Ensure adherence to accounting standards (Indian GAAP with exposure to US GAAP) and maintain proper documentation and audit trails.
- Collaborate closely with HR, Sales, and Operations teams for alignment on payroll, reimbursements, and other cross-functional financial activities.
- Oversee statutory payments and filings (TDS, GST, PF, ESI, PT) and ensure accuracy and timeliness.
- Identify and implement process improvements and automation to strengthen internal controls and efficiency.
- Maintain confidentiality of financial data and support ad-hoc finance or special projects as needed.
